As a key player in our team, the Software Developer / Senior Scientist I/II for Laboratory Automation (Robotics Applications), you will help spearhead our automation initiatives within the R&D environment at AbbVie, both locally and globally. We are transitioning towards Laboratory 4.0, where we systematically analyze our processes to enhance efficiency, quality, and reliability through laboratory and process automation. We are looking for an innovative and self-motivated individual who possesses strong programming skills and a deep understanding of laboratory operations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Independently develop applications focusing on data handling, systems integration (ELN, LIMS), device control, and user interfaces for custom automation.
- Implement complex automation solutions and manage proof-of-concept (POC) projects across various departments.
- Conduct process analyses to identify automation opportunities, and oversee their conception, realization, and documentation.
- Play a leading role in initiatives aimed at enhancing automation processes within AbbVie.
- Act as the interface between our automation team and the Information Research (IR) group within internal IT.
